Description

A meticulously compiled file containing photos, maps and other records points to one person as a highly credible LISK suspect. Listen as a local law enforcement official explains which relevant details make this suspect worth investigating further and what he plans to do about it. Meanwhile others who were close to the investigation from Day ONE explain why the Suffolk County Police Department either willfully or negligently failed to conduct its search for bodies, clues and leads in a manner befitting one of the country's most well-paid police forces. The LISK (Long Island Serial Killer) investigation began in May 2010 with the disappearance of sex worker Shannan Gilbert. In the following months, Suffolk County Police uncovered human remains from nine more murders, including those of the "Gilgo 4", all sex workers whose bodies were disposed of similarly. Inspired by the New York Times best-selling book "Lost Girls: An Unsolved American Mystery", follow the series as it’s told through previously unheard interviews with family members, friends, police officers, government officials and others whose lives were touched by the gruesome murders.
